1. Define Your Objectives Clearly
Before you start planning, determine what you want to achieve with your 30-minute session. Is it to enhance communication, foster creativity, or build trust? Setting clear objectives will help you choose the right activities.
Action Steps:
- Write down 1-2 specific goals.
- Share these with your team ahead of time to set expectations.
2. Choose the Right Activity
Selecting the right activity is crucial. Here are some inspiring options that can be completed in 30 minutes:
Activity List:
| Activity Name | Time Needed | Group Size | Cost per Person | Energy Level | Indoor/Outdoor | Notes | |-----------------------|-------------|------------|------------------|--------------|----------------|---------------------------| | The Marshmallow Challenge | 30 mins | 5-10 | $5 | High | Indoor | Great for collaboration | | Two Truths and a Lie | 30 mins | 5-20 | Free | Low | Indoor | Icebreaker, requires no materials | | Escape Room Challenge | 30 mins | 4-8 | $20 | High | Indoor | Requires booking in advance | | Team Trivia | 30 mins | 5-20 | $10 | Low | Indoor | Customize questions for your team | | Human Knot | 30 mins | 8-20 | Free | Medium | Outdoor | Requires no materials | | Quick Sketch Challenge | 30 mins | 5-10 | $15 | Medium | Indoor | Encourages creativity |
Insider Tip:
For activities like the Marshmallow Challenge, ensure you have enough materials (spaghetti, tape, and marshmallows) ready to go.
3. Prepare the Logistics
Ensure you have everything in place for a smooth session. This includes venue, materials, and any necessary technology.
Checklist:
- Venue: Book a room with enough space for your group. Aim for a room that can comfortably fit your team size.
- Materials: Gather all necessary supplies ahead of time.
- Timing: Schedule the session during a time when your team can fully engage, ideally mid-morning or after lunch.
4. Create a Welcoming Environment
The atmosphere can significantly impact the effectiveness of your session. Make sure your meeting space is inviting and free from distractions.
Action Steps:
- Arrange chairs in a circle or semi-circle to promote openness.
- Use engaging visuals or props related to your activity.
5. Facilitate with Energy
As the facilitator, your energy will set the tone for the session. Be enthusiastic and encourage participation.
Tips:
- Start with a brief introduction and icebreaker to warm up the group.
- Keep the pace lively and encourage everyone to contribute.
6. Debrief and Reflect
After the activity, take a few minutes to debrief. This is crucial for reinforcing the lessons learned and ensuring the activity has a lasting impact.
Debrief Questions:
- What did we learn about communication?
- How can we apply this to our daily work?
- What challenges did we overcome?
7. Follow Up
Send a follow-up email summarizing the key takeaways from the session. This reinforces the importance of the activity and keeps the momentum going.
Action Steps:
- Include a brief recap of the session and highlight any action items.
- Encourage feedback on the session for future improvements.
